For managing cleanliness according to ISO16232/VDA19.1! Even fine particles remaining on the surface of the workpiece are reliably collected. The accuracy of cleanliness evaluation is improved.
The "Cleanliness Cabinet" extracts particulate contamination from workpieces, attaches contaminants washed out onto a membrane filter for analysis, and can create samples necessary for cleanliness management. It is a washing machine that meets the cleanliness requirements set forth in ISO16232/VDA19.1. It is suitable for managing cleanliness in fluid components related to oil and water, such as engines, transmissions, and turbochargers, as well as lithium-ion batteries and electronic/electrical components. 【Features】 ■ Compliant with VDA19.1 and ISO16232 ■ Conforms to the recommendations of Chapter 11.2 of VDA19.1 ■ Explosion prevention: Elimination of ignition sources within the analysis room ■ Controlled temperature monitoring: Automatic shutdown at critical temperatures ■ After installation, you will learn how to derive blank values based on VDA19.1 and the method for attenuation testing. ■ A certificate of completion will be issued, which can also appeal to end users. ACM17 Cleaning area size: 500×500 ACM18 Cleaning area size: 600×750 Rius single Cleaning area size: 1200×820 Rius double Cleaning area size: 1800×800 RiuS Single 1700 Cleaning area size: 1700×1000 RiuS Open GT Cleaning area size: 2500×1300 There are 4 models available, and you can select the device based on the work size you want to measure. Additionally, there is a product called EasyDry for drying membranes, which can now dry membranes that previously took about an hour to dry in just 7-9 minutes! 【Purpose】 ■ Measurement of cleanliness for pipes, conduits, casings, tanks, pumps, valves, and other functionally important components such as automotive engines, transmissions, and turbochargers. ■ Management of cleanliness for fluid components related to oil and water, as well as lithium-ion batteries and electronic and electrical components.
